[QUOTE="barnyard, post: 4696416, member: 13921"] I had a helper 3 years ago, after her 3rd day, says, "I can't start until 11a and have to be done by 2p every day. Also, I won't be able to work most Fridays." Turned out, she was in the middle of divorcing her 3rd husband, had 2 kids from each ex and was trying to schedule driving and picking up kids from 3 different school districts. My 2 best helpers came from a smaller farming community. 1 was a computer programmer that was between jobs. It took like 30 seconds to explain the diad and after that he was good to go. Never ran, was nice to everyone, great person to be around. The other was a beef farmer that was looking for something to do during the off-season. I had him for 3 years and we are still friends on FB 10 years later. The last year he helped me, I got him a 10 lb ham from a local butcher for a bonus. [/QUOTE]
